Education and Experience I began my studies in Biology at the University of Victoria and completed a BSc in Natural ResourcesConservation in the faculty of Forest Sciences at the University of British Columbia. I worked in environmental education and research for wildlife conservation organizations in BC, the U.K. and the U.S. I am a self-taught wildlife artist and have exhibited work in galleries in Vancouver, Alert Bay, and Vancouver Island. I first connected with my passion for teaching through environmental education, and then began teaching art classes to children at community centres. Teaching art is a rewarding experience, as it allows me to inspire creativity, expression and a sense of freedom in young artists. I am also passionate about teaching science, especially ecology, conservation and biology. Click on the image to visit my art website:

  3. Field Experience I have worked as a student teacher in intermediate elementary and middle school grade levels. My first practicum was in a grade 6/7 class at Randerson Ridge Elementary in Nanaimo, BC where I taught all subjects. My second practicum was at Oceanside Middle School in Parksville, BC, where I focused on grade 7 Art, Science, Language Arts, French and Social Studies. I have worked with younger students, including a kindergarten/grade 1 class at Beachcomber Montessori in Fanny Bay, BC. My experience in the schools has equipped me with lesson planning and classroom management skills, as well as a confidence in providing a safe, comfortable learning environment for students and fellow staff. I enjoy integrating different subject areas and providing accessible learning for students of all learning styles and abilities. The most rewarding aspect of my student teaching experiences was developing positive relationships with my students and sharing in the learning experience with them.

  4. Environmental Education I worked in environmental education for five years. My most recent position in this field was as outreach coordinator and educator for Cetus Research and Conservation Society, an environmental conservation charity that focuses on protecting marine life around Vancouver Island. I designed, constructed and implemented educational tools and activities used to teach children, youth and adults about marine mammals in BC. It was through this work that I realized I truly wanted to be a teacher!

  5. Art Education I love art! And I love teaching art. I have taught art classes at community centresin Vancouver, Nanaimo and Parksville to children of all ages. My classes involve a range of media, including drawing, painting, sculpture and tile mosaics. My art classes provide students with the opportunity to explore their creativity and express themselves through visual arts. As part of my passion for wildlife conservation, I encourage students to make connections between art and nature.
